When you’re in the oft sleep-deprived state of new parenthood, it’s tough to remember the details about your infant’s feeding, diapering and sleep habits. If you like to track those details, you probably have a notebook with scribbles noting the last time your baby nursed or had a bottle, when the last diaper change was and how long the latest nap lasted. If you’re sharing baby care duties with your spouse or another caregiver, you’ve probably asked or have been asked, “How long has it been since the baby ate?” or some similar such question.
New parents Greg and Kris Sheldon tried charts and journals to track their newborn son William’s details, but when Kris came home from work to stay-at-home dad Greg and swapped baby duty, they seemed to say to one another again and again, “I can’t remember how long it’s been!” So they invented a better way: the ITZBEEN Baby Care Timer.
The ITZBEEN timer is a handheld device that includes four one-touch timers that tracks the time that has elapsed since the last diaper change, feeding and nap and includes a reminder so that nursing mothers can track the side on which they last nursed. The timer also has an alarm feature that parents and caregivers can set time limits for a given task – if the time limit is reached the timer lights up and an optional alarm briefly sounds.
